- Title
Research progress on the removal of antibiotics from aqueous phase using clay minerals as adsorbents.
- Authors
SONG Xue; ZHAO Zhuohang; CHEN Lan; GAO Huiying
- Abstract
The sources and harms of antibiotics pollutants in aqueous phase, the research progress on the removal of antibiotics by adsorption of natural mineral clay and the application status of modified or composite clay materials were reviewed. The adsorption performance of clay-based materials as adsorbents for different types of antibiotics were summarized. The future trends in the removal of antibiotics from water using clay-based materials as adsorbents is prospected. And the research directions related to practical uses of this technology were suggested.
